Buildings in the vicinity of the Horse Guards in Whitehall were evacuated following a significant police operation.
This afternoon, on April 10, authorities responded to reports concerning a potentially suspicious package near the iconic Horse Guards building. The Metropolitan Police arrived promptly to assess the situation.
After thorough investigation, the package was determined to be non-suspicious, leading to the conclusion of the incident.
The Horse Guards, which serves as the official entrance to both Buckingham Palace and St. James’s Palace, was at the center of this emergency response. During the police activity, Whitehall, known for housing numerous government buildings, was temporarily closed, and the surrounding area was cleared.
Despite the heightened alert, the Metropolitan Police did not issue a formal statement regarding the incident.
Emergency services and police personnel were visible in the area, ensuring public safety throughout the event.
